Hey plugin folks — welcome to the Emberline loyalty-points ledger. Every points mutation your plugin makes goes through the ledger API; there's no direct database access, ever. Writes are append-only, so corrections are issued as reversal entries rather than edits, which keeps the audit trail clean. Rate limits are generous but real: 200 writes a minute per plugin. Start against the sandbox ledger before touching anything live. Sandbox calls authenticate through the Wrenfold gateway, and the shared sandbox key is right below.

app token of fajop-fahif = qvz4-AnML

## Further reading

The NudgeCycle job sends appointment reminders for clinics on the Meadowfen platform. It runs nightly, batches reminders by clinic timezone, and respects patient opt-out flags. Before cutting a release, verify the quiet-hours configuration and the retry backoff settings, since changes there have previously caused duplicate sends. Release notes must record any schema changes to the reminder queue table. The deployment checklist, rollback procedure, and historical incident summaries are maintained on the internal page here:

wiki page, kahog-hahig: https://vault.zemvargrid.internal/display/deploy/repo/settings/merge_requests/job/settings/6f3b933774dbc5320a4daa18

Heads up, everyone: our commercial coverage with Pellworth Mutual comes up for renewal at quarter-end. The quote landed about 9% higher than last year, mostly due to the warehouse claims from the Ashgrove branch. We're pushing back on the liability add-ons and shopping one alternative carrier for comparison. Nothing changes day-to-day yet — keep incident reporting tidy, since clean records help our negotiating position. Decision expected within three weeks. Please keep the note below inside this page's access group.

board note of yahog-haduf: Only 5 of the 120 pilot accounts renewed Quenwyn, so a churn review is set for October 1.